Germany vs Curaçao | FIFA World Cup 2026 — Group Stage | Preview and Prediction

World Cup debutants could not have asked for a tougher start to life amongst the big boys as they open their campaign with a date against 4-time World Champions Germany who themselves will be looking to begin this campaign on a winning note to get their tournament up and running.

For the game, here we present our preview and prediction.

FIFA WC26 | Group E: GER vs CUW | 22:30, June 14 2026

Germany are normally considered as a giant in International football, with 4 World Cups to their name. However, the last two World Cups have seen them get eliminated from the groups stages in rather embarrassing fashion, something they will be very keen to avoid this time around.

Curacao, meanwhile, have brought the vibes and the happy atmosphere in what will be their maiden World cup assignment, and they have been rewarded with a rather tough group that also contains Ivory Coast and Ecuador in it, so their main aim is going to be about staying competitive for as long as possible.

The Germans qualified with an element of ease about them, finishing unbeaten in their group. Curacao also finished top of their group to make history by becoming the smallest nation in terms of both population and area to seal their spot in the World Cup.

Germany under head coach Julian Nagelsmann have been a pressing machine, making opposition uncomfortable with their relentless intensity and constant midfield overloads, with the fullbacks staying as wide as possible to stretch the pitch and make those overloads count.

Curacao have once again reappointed head coach Dick Advocaat, who will be the oldest coach in this World Cup, and under him, they play a 4-5-1 or a 5-4-1 where they maintain a few principles of the famous Dutch philosophy of total Football as well, with their primary focus being defensive solidity.

Germany have a host of match-winners to call on, but expect the likes of Florian Wirtz and Jamal Musiala to be the key men for Nagelsmann’s side. As far as Curacao goes, they will be reliant on Leandro Bacuna and former Manchester United academy product Tahith Chong to get them as far as possible.

Curacao are a lovely underdog story, but Germany will definitely start as favourites and run away with this tie rather comfortably in the end.

Score Predictions: Germany 5- 0 Curaçao
Venue: Houston Stadium, Houston, Texas
